待续

SQLite数据库的一般操作包括:

创建数据库、打开数据库、创建表、向表中添加数据、从表中添加数据、从表中删除数据、修改表中的数据、关闭数据库、删除指定表、删除数据库和查询表中的某条数据。

其中几个概念,

数据库、表、表中的数据。一个数据库中可以包含多个表。每一条数据都保存在指定表中。

通过execSQL方法执行一条SQL语句。

通过Cursor类查询数据。当使用SQLiteDatabase.query()方法时,慧德到一个Cursor对象,指向的每一条Cursor数据。

数据库存储的地址/data/data/<package_name>/databases/

为了更好管理和维护数据库,一般会封装一个继承自SQLiteOpenHelper类的数据库操作类。

public class MyDataAdapter
{
	private static class DatabaseHelper extends SQLiteOpenHelper
	{
	}
}

使用方法:

通过构造方法传入Context对象,然后通过open方法来创建并获得数据库对象。

MyDataBaseAdapter m_MyDataBaseAdapter = new MyDataBaseAdapter(this);

m_MyDataBaseAdapter.open();

updataAdapter(); 

posted on 2011-04-26 11:29  榆钱沽酒  阅读(372)  评论(0编辑  收藏  举报